Chicken Soup for the Soul : Empty Nesters: 101 Stories about Surviving and Thriving When the Kids Leave Home
Overview
Empty Nesters... You have the whole nest to yourself... and that's not bad You'll appreciate these 101 stories about surviving and thriving when the kids leave home. You think that saying goodbye to the kids is going to be tough... but then you discover the new you -- with free time, a clean kitchen, and unlimited possibilities. This terrific book for empty nesters or soon-to-be empty nesters contains 101 stories written by parents who have been there already and share their experiences. You will be amused, inspired, and supported by stories from parents -- and those almost grown-up kids -- about:
- parents and children learning to separate
- the bittersweet thrill of clean bedrooms
- rediscovering spouses and friends
- starting new careers and hobbies
- traveling and enjoying new freedom
- handling the continuing, and often humorous, needs of "adult" children
